5) The Murray Loop Test figuer shown below is used to locate ground fault in a telephone communication cable. The total resistance, R = R₁ + R₂ is measured by Wheatstone Bridge and it is equal to 60092. The conditions for Murray Loop Test are as follow: R3 = 2kQ2 and R4 = 1kQ2. Determine the location of the ground fault in meter and define it from which point, if the length per Ohm = 80m. Power or communication cable MIHI Murray Loop Test Short circuit fault
